Well, while I also think it would be unrealistic for Claire to be involved in yet another outbreak by chance, I see various possibilities to bring her back:

1) As MetalGamer2 stated, her connection to Chris. It might get her into trouble, considering how many enemies Chris should have made by now.

2) Again, her connection to Chris, but the other way around. What if Claire once again went looking for Chris to protect him from some kind of trouble she's aware of while he is not? We all know that Chris's little sister has a big brother complex, so it wouldn't be out of character, and so she could "voluntarily" enter a war zone to find him. All we need is a logical explanation as to why she knows things the BSAA doesn't, and that's not impossible. She might be used by a mysterious informant, such as Trent from the Perry novels, who has his own goals in mind.

3) Global outbreaks. If there were bio-terrorism attacks around the whole world (like it had almost happened in RE6 if it weren't for Chris and Piers), it wouldn't be unrealistic if Claire's town was affected as well. This wouldn't only work for Claire, though; it could very well be used as an "excuse" to bring back whoever you wish.

4) TerraSave. While I don't know what exactly Claire's organisation does, I think it has something to do with supporting the victims of bio-terrorism attacks. Claire could be sent into a former war zone where the war isn't completely over yet, and suddenly there's an outbreak... Sure, it almost sounds like her previous games/movies, but it would be much more realistic if it happened to her this way than, say, on vacation.

5) Claire could just change her mind about that whole "I'm not a fighter" thing and join the BSAA, or Leon's organisation. I wouldn't like this because it would be out of character for Claire, but it wouldn't be out of character for Capcom to radically change things. It's not very plausible, but it is a possibility.

Personally, I think the second option would be the most interesting one, and I could totally see Claire in a story like this. She could be working with people she's never worked with before, like Rebecca, Jake, Piers, Ada, Barry, whoever. Or she could meet Sherry again, not having to look after her this time like she did in Raccoon City. (And if it doesn't happen, I can still write another fanfic...)

Some people say that because Claire isn't a fighter, she shouldn't be involved in the outbreaks. But don't forget, Terrasave is an organisation that is actually involved with bio-terrorism, so it's not entirely implausible for Claire to be involved somehow in an attack.

Also, I think that sometimes it's nice to have someone who isn't trained to fight bio-terrorism to be fighting it. You don't always want someone who is a pro, who shoots zombies like it's another day at the office. I think it could make it a slightly more worrisome situation to have someone who is less experienced - it allows for mistakes which could be fatal. Instead of having someone who seeks out leadership and action, sometimes it's nice to just see people that have leadership and action thrusted upon them, meaning that they just have their insticts, intuition and reactions to keep them alive. This can sometimes allow for a better story.

I agree that it would be unlikely for her to just stumble upon another outbreak, but I'm sure that Capcom could figure a way for her to make an appearance. If they can make dead people suddenly make a reappearance, they can bring characters back just as easily. Claire has links to significant characters - Chris, Leon, and now Sherry. If Capcom really wanted to, they could figure a way for her to come back.
